Handover: Marek → Soline, Lanternfish SDK parity.

Kotlin client now matches the Swift client except batch uploads and the retry interceptor. Plugin authors targeting both must gate batch calls behind a capability check until v2.4 ships. Parity matrix lives in the Driftwood wiki. Test fixtures regenerated Tuesday; don't trust older ones. Signing keys rotated, so re-enroll your build agents. The recovery passphrase for the shared signing vault follows below.

recovery phrase for yahaf-kawef: ulavan-holath-gorvan-jorael-gilion-wenwyn-kelael-fenwyn-framir-pelael-druix-ulaox-ralael-aldvan

Hi team,

Before I hand off the 3.2 release, please note the humidity sensor drift reported on Verdana controllers in the Elmbrook trial site. Drift exceeds 4% after roughly ten days of continuous operation; firmware 3.2.1 adds an automatic recalibration cycle every 72 hours. Support should advise growers to install 3.2.1 and trigger a manual recalibration once. The hotfix bundle must be verified before distribution, so I'm including the signing key used for the 3.2.1 packages below.

release key, fahof-yagap: bky3_m5d

Internal Memo — Customer Concentration Risk

For the incoming director: please note that Quillhaven Analytics currently derives 42% of recurring revenue from a single client, Bexmoor Industrial. Contract renewal falls due in the spring, and any repricing would materially affect the forecast. Mitigation work is underway through the Ashgrove pipeline, but diversification remains slow. Further detail on the strategic response appears below.

confidential, kajeg-tageg: Project Pelath slips by one quarter because of the tooling delay.